What Sets Nordic TV Apart from Other Content?
1. Nordic Noir: One of the defining features of Nordic TV is the Nordic Noir genre, a dark and atmospheric approach to crime dramas. Shows like The Killing and The Bridge have made this genre popular worldwide. With moody cinematography, complex characters, and slow-burn storytelling, Nordic Noir offers a stark contrast to lighter TV genres.
2. Social and Political Themes: Many Nordic TV shows tackle social and political issues, such as gender equality, climate change, and corruption. This commitment to addressing real-world concerns gives Nordic TV an added layer of depth that appeals to socially conscious viewers.
3. Character-Centric Storytelling: Unlike many mainstream TV shows that focus on action and spectacle, Nordic TV often prioritizes character development. The characters in shows like Borgen and The Killing are complex, multidimensional, and morally gray, which makes for a more engaging and thought-provoking viewing experience.
4. Cultural Authenticity: Nordic TV is deeply rooted in the culture of the region. From the snowy landscapes of Sweden to the political drama of Denmark, the content is often infused with local customs, history, and social dynamics, giving international audiences a glimpse into Nordic life.
What Is the Global Impact of Nordic TV?
1. International Popularity: The success of shows like The Killing and Borgen has propelled Nordic TV onto the global stage. These shows have found audiences around the world, from Europe to North America and beyond.
2. Adaptations and Influence: Nordic TV has inspired numerous international adaptations. The format of shows like The Killing and The Bridge has been replicated in countries such as the United States, the UK, and Germany, demonstrating the influence of Nordic content on global TV trends.
3. Collaborations with International Networks: As Nordic TV continues to gain traction, there has been a rise in collaborations between Nordic producers and international networks. This cross-border partnership is helping bring even more high-quality Nordic content to global audiences.
